More about Eli Edelson

After graduating from the University of Chicago, Eli returned to his hometown of New York to work in film finance and development at FilmNation Entertainment. Following a stint in TV development at Miramax, he transitioned to be a writers' assistant for drama shows on FOX (BONES), Netflix (UNBELIEVABLE), and Max (RAISED BY WOLVES) before being promoted to writer. Most recently, Eli wrote on all three seasons of the series MOTHERLAND: FORT SALEM on Freeform/Hulu and completed the show's run at the Co-Producer level. In addition to having both feature and TV projects in development, Eli works as a creative executive for Tony McNamara at his company, Piggy Ate Roast Beef Productions. He also serves as a longtime volunteer and mentor with the WGF’s Veterans Writing Project and the Writers’ Access Support Staff Training Program.
